I was looking at the USGS quads for my area last night and downloaded the 1939 topo that includes the area between Spivey Gap and the Nolichucky River here in Erwin and I was surprised to see that the AT at that time ran around the back side of No Business Knob, through the Granny Lewis Creek area, and down what is now the Temple Hill Trail.
At some point, a serious reroute was made to get it to todays current location. Here's a link to the topo if you want to have a look: https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/..._24000_geo.pdf.
